public class CGLibUtil
extends java.lang.Object
Title: CGLibUtil.java
Description:
bboss workgroup
Copyright (c) 2007
| 构造器和说明 |
|---|
CGLibUtil() |
| 限定符和类型 | 方法和说明 |
|---|---|
static <T> T |
getBeanInstance(java.lang.Class<T> rettype,
java.lang.Class beanType,
net.sf.cglib.proxy.MethodInterceptor proxy)
获取组件实例
|
static <T> T |
getBeanInstance(java.lang.Class<T> rettype,
net.sf.cglib.proxy.MethodInterceptor proxy)
获取组件实例
|
static <T> T |
getBeanInstance(java.lang.String rettype,
net.sf.cglib.proxy.MethodInterceptor proxy)
获取组件实例
|
static java.lang.Object |
invoke(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
CallContext callcontext,
BaseTXManager providerManagerInfo) |
static java.lang.Object |
invoke(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
Pro providerManagerInfo) |
static java.lang.Object |
invokeSyn(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
CallContext callcontext,
ProviderManagerInfo providerManagerInfo) |
static java.lang.Object |
invokeSynTX(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
CallContext callcontext,
ProviderManagerInfo providerManagerInfo) |
public static java.lang.Object invoke(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
CallContext callcontext,
BaseTXManager providerManagerInfo)
throws java.lang.Throwable
java.lang.Throwablepublic static java.lang.Object invoke(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
Pro providerManagerInfo)
throws java.lang.Throwable
java.lang.Throwablepublic static java.lang.Object invokeSynTX(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
CallContext callcontext,
ProviderManagerInfo providerManagerInfo)
throws java.lang.Throwable
java.lang.Throwablepublic static java.lang.Object invokeSyn(java.lang.Object delegate,
java.lang.reflect.Method method,
java.lang.Object[] args,
net.sf.cglib.proxy.MethodProxy proxy,
CallContext callcontext,
ProviderManagerInfo providerManagerInfo)
throws java.lang.Throwable
java.lang.Throwablepublic static <T> T getBeanInstance(java.lang.Class<T> rettype,
java.lang.Class beanType,
net.sf.cglib.proxy.MethodInterceptor proxy)
T - rettype - beanType - proxy - public static <T> T getBeanInstance(java.lang.Class<T> rettype,
net.sf.cglib.proxy.MethodInterceptor proxy)
T - rettype - beanType - proxy - public static <T> T getBeanInstance(java.lang.String rettype,
net.sf.cglib.proxy.MethodInterceptor proxy)
T - rettype - beanType - proxy -